 BATT TEMP FAIL
Indicates that the NiCad battery temperature sensor has failed.
• IN FLIGHT
 IF BATTERY CURRENT AND/OR VOLTAGE ABNORMAL
1. BATTERY DISCONNECT Switch . . . . . . . . . . . LIFT GUARD AND DISCONNECT
2. Land as soon as practical.
CAUTION
Prolonged operation with the Battery Disconnect Switch disconnected and the
Battery Switch ON will gradually deplete the battery through the Battery
Disconnect Relay.
PROCEDURE COMPLETED
 IF BATTERY CURRENT AND VOLTAGE ARE NORMAL
1. Battery Voltage and Current .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. MONITOR
2. Land as soon as practical.
CAUTION
• Monitor the battery voltage and current for abnormal indications such as
lower than normal voltage or unusually high battery current. If any
abnormal indications are noted, the battery should be disconnected.
• Avoid starter-assisted inflight starts with the battery temperature monitoring
system inoperative.
PROCEDURE COMPLETED
• ON GROUND
1. Correct prior to engine start.
PROCEDURE COMPLETED

ELECTRICAL
 AFT JBOX CB L-R (AFT J-BOX CIRCUIT BREAKER)
This message is displayed when a respective START CONTROL circuit breaker in the aft junction
box is tripped.
• ON GROUND
1. Correct prior to flight. Respective engine cannot be started.
PROCEDURE COMPLETED
• IN FLIGHT
1. Respective engine cannot be restarted in flight.
PROCEDURE COMPLETED
 AFT JBOX LMT L-R (AFT J-BOX LIMITER)
Indicates a current limiter is open in the aft junction box. The bus on the side with the failed current
limiter can still receive power from its on-side generator, but cannot receive power from the battery.
Neither the left or right busses can receive power from the opposite generator.
• ON GROUND
1. Correct prior to flight.
PROCEDURE COMPLETED
• IN FLIGHT
1. Be prepared for loss of FEED BUS and SHUNT BUS and the associated busses on the
affected side in the event of a generator failure.
PROCEDURE COMPLETED

 BATTERY O’TEMP - AMBER
(BATTERY OVER-TEMPERATURE)
This message is normally associated with the optional NiCad battery installation. However, the
wiring to support the temperature sensor is installed regardless of which battery is installed. If this
message is displayed with the standard Sealed Lead Acid battery installed, no immediate action
is required and the sensor wiring should be inspected and repaired as soon as practical.
 BATT TEMP FAIL
This message is normally associated with the optional NiCad battery installation. However, the
wiring to support the temperature sensor is installed regardless of which battery is installed. If this
message is displayed with the standard Sealed Lead Acid battery installed, no immediate action
is required and the sensor wiring should be inspected and repaired as soon as practical.
